    Fantastic video! Thanks so much! I have a JJ custom dark with a Legere 2.25 reed and I’m finding that I have to push the mouth up past the cork to have the lower notes in tune. My embouchure feels very tight! Is this normal! Cheers paul

  • @josephgiardullo7403

    @josephgiardullo7403

    Жыл бұрын

    Hi Paul. I suggest you check to see if your mouthpiece table is flat. If you go HERE :facebook.com/100057711577785/videos/335793787796947 , you will find a video on how to do this. Many soprano mouthpieces have bad tables and that makes them difficult to play. If your table is not flat ( and it probably isn't) , contact me about putting it right. It makes a world of difference.
